POST private-repository/create
Creates a new Docker repository for the current customer.
Request example and description
curl --request POST "https://api-asm2.apica.io/v3/private-repository/create?auth_ticket=C471ADC4-19B4-4219-BBF4-671A97EC653E" --header "Content-Type: application/json" --data-raw "{
\"name\": \"Repo name\",
\"repository_url\": \"sample string 1\",
\"username\": \"sample string 2\",
\"password\": \"sample string 3\",
\"mirroring\": false,
\"fpr_tag\": \"sample string 4\",
\"zebratester_tag\": \"sample string 5\",
\"runbin_tag\": \"sample string 6\",
\"postman_tag\": \"sample string 7\"
}"
| Name |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| name | String | Yes |
Repository Name. |
| repository_url | String | Yes |
Repository Url |
| username | String | Yes |
Repository Username |
| password | String | Yes |
Repository Password |
| mirroring | Boolean | No |
If mirroring is set to 'true', the values of fpr_tag, zebratester_tag, runbin_tag, and postman_tag will be ignore. |
| fpr_tag | String | No |
Fpr Tag |
| zebratester_tag | String | No |
Zebratester Tag |
| runbin_tag | String | No |
Runbin Tag |
| postman_tag | String | No |
Postman Tag |
